Часы с LED индикаторами посоветуйте проект пожалуйста.

Что бы еще такого сделать?... Предлагайте! Обсудим все!!!
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

Приношу извинения за Enman'а. Сам такой бываю порой. :) В том его сообщении наверняка покрепче словеса опущены.
Docendo discimus
Реклама
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):
Залил новую прошивку.
все сегменты работают, кнопками перебираются по кругу часы и минуты.
Хода часов нет, десятичные точки молчат.

Методом тестирования "потыкать пальцем" при прикосновениях к ножкам процессора и DSки индикаторы мыргают, показания меняются и точки кратко вспыхивают. :)

Сейчас посмотрев на включившийся индикатор, подумал что точки при эксплуатации неплохо бы просто статично горящими между разрядами сделать, если это возможно. Секунды меняясь создают достаточно "жизни".
Реклама
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

Хода часов нет
Да, есть такая засада с DS1307. Люди бьются долго и упорно. Менять кварц. Для начала попробуйте припаять оболочку кварца к общему проводу коротким проводом.
Вообще говоря, в даташите на DS1307 указано
X1, X2 - Connections for a standard 32.768 kHz quartz crystal. The internal oscillator circuitry is
designed for operation with a crystal having a specified load capacitance (CL) of 12.5 pF.
For more information on crystal selection and crystal layout considerations, please consult Application
Note 58, “Crystal Considerations with Dallas Real Time Clocks.”
https://www.maximintegrated.com/en/app- ... .mvp/id/58
В приложении прошивка для статичных точек.
Вложения
big7segm.hex
(3.02 КБ) 406 скачиваний
Docendo discimus
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):
Хода часов нет
Да, есть такая засада с DS1307. Люди бьются долго и упорно. Менять кварц. Для начала попробуйте припаять оболочку кварца к общему проводу коротким проводом.

https://www.maximintegrated.com/en/app- ... .mvp/id/58
В приложении прошивка для статичных точек.
Залил прошивку. Точки есть, но пропало отображение цифр единиц минут и часов. Перебора от кнопок тоже нет.
заменил кварц, теперь при придерживании пальцем (видимо создается нужная емкость:)) есть смена секунд. При этом нарушена 2 и 4 - зажигается правый нижний вертикальный сегмент, который в этих цифрах не нужен.
С ходом буду разбираться чуть позже - кварцы надо сегодня купить.
Реклама
Эиком - электронные компоненты и радиодетали
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

Скиньте, пожалуйста, фузы мк. Хотя бы скриншотом.
Docendo discimus
Реклама
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):Скиньте, пожалуйста, фузы мк. Хотя бы скриншотом.
Pyzhman, Вам Ура! и огромное Спасибо!

Заработало!

Проблема вылечилась подтяжкой ножки 25МК, соединенной с ножкой 7DS, к плюсу питания через резистор 10 ком. (тыканье пальцем не только емкость, но и сопротивление :))
Корпус кварца на всякий случай подпаял к земле.

Спасибо !

Буду наводить порядок с резисторами в сегменты и тестировать.

*фузы скину. Просто РС с программатором сейчас удален географически.
Реклама
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

Отчасти мой косяк - 7 ножка с открытым стоком, нужна подтяжка.
Про фузы - это я на всякий случай.
Docendo discimus
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):Отчасти мой косяк - 7 ножка с открытым стоком, нужна подтяжка.
Про фузы - это я на всякий случай.
Разве это косяк :) Спасибо Вам.

Сейчас смотрю как работают - есть небольшое мерцание сегментов при индикации даже без смены цифр. Легкое, но заметное. И "моргание" - краткое увеличение яркости отдельных знакомест при смене показаний в соседних, или через одно.

Это неизбежность при динамической индикации?

Резисторы в цепях сегментов по 100 ом , по падению на них - ток порядка 20 ма. Мерцание не зависит от номинала резисторов и от изменения (в небольших пределах) питающего напряжения.
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

basin писал(а):...небольшое мерцание сегментов при индикации даже без смены цифр...
Каждый разряд светится в течение 3мс. Итого период обновления составляет 3мс * 6 = 18мс. По идее достаточно. Можно и уменьшить. Попробуйте в приложении - частота обновления повышена в два раза.
basin писал(а):......"моргание" - краткое увеличение яркости отдельных знакомест при смене показаний в соседних, или через одно...
Блок питания рассчитан на потребляемый ток?
-----------------
здесь была прошивка
Последний раз редактировалось pyzhman Ср янв 18, 2017 10:52:16, всего редактировалось 1 раз.
Docendo discimus
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):
basin писал(а):...небольшое мерцание сегментов при индикации даже без смены цифр...
Каждый разряд светится в течение 3мс. Итого период обновления составляет 3мс * 6 = 18мс. По идее достаточно. Можно и уменьшить. Попробуйте в приложении - частота обновления повышена в два раза.
basin писал(а):......"моргание" - краткое увеличение яркости отдельных знакомест при смене показаний в соседних, или через одно...
Блок питания рассчитан на потребляемый ток?
Блок питания лабораторный - 5А. По питанию просадок нет.

Прошивку попробую - отрапортую :) Спасибо!:)
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

Подправил прошивку в плане кратковременного увеличения яркости при смене цифр:
Вложения
big7segm.hex
(3.22 КБ) 634 скачивания
Docendo discimus
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):...
С новой версией прошивки мерцания сегментов практически нет. Ура.
При смене цифр есть "вспышки" увеличения яркости в других разрядах, причем "вспыхивает" не весь индикатор, а отдельные знакоместа, к примеру при переключении секунд (вне зависимости от значения сменяющихся цифр) заметно "вспыхивают" по одной цифры в разрядах часов и минут. "Вспыхивают" неравномерно и какая оказывается ярче в закономерность не укладывается (или не могу отследить). Конденсатор в питание 3600 мкф добавил.
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

Насчёт вспышек поанализировал поширше - подрихтовал прошивку - выше постом. Конденсатор можно убрать. Попробуйте.
Docendo discimus
akl
Друг Кота
Сообщения: 4445
Зарегистрирован: Пт мар 07, 2008 06:54:43
Откуда: Ижевск

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ение akl »

basin Можно Вас попросить проверить прошивку ниже на предмет артефактов индикации.
Вложения
CLOCK_M8.hex
(906 байт) 398 скачиваний
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):Насчёт вспышек поанализировал поширше - подрихтовал прошивку - выше постом. Конденсатор можно убрать. Попробуйте.
Всё получилось! замечательно работает без мерцаний и скачков яркости :)

Спасибо !

Устройство получилось! Будем теперь сочинять корпус:)

Добавлено after 1 minute 38 seconds:
akl писал(а):basin Можно Вас попросить проверить прошивку ниже на предмет артефактов индикации.
Проверил, артефактов индикации нету, все гладко и ровно.
Счетчик считает, десятичная точка "прыгает".
Аватара пользователя
pyzhman
Друг Кота
Сообщения: 7016
Зарегистрирован: Вс июл 12, 2009 19:15:29
Откуда: Ижевск
Контактная информация:

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ение pyzhman »

basin писал(а):...корпус...
Вы, конечно, в курсе, что перед индикатором устанавливается светофильтр, чтобы повысить контрастность.
Docendo discimus
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

pyzhman писал(а):
basin писал(а):...корпус...
Вы, конечно, в курсе, что перед индикатором устанавливается светофильтр, чтобы повысить контрастность.
Да, конечно в курсе:) но пока не знаю из чего его сделать. Попробую акрил с глянцевой кофейной тонировочной пленкой. Красного прозрачного акрила к сожалению нет.
Аватара пользователя
Martin76
Друг Кота
Сообщения: 20175
Зарегистрирован: Пт фев 04, 2011 17:57:51
Откуда: Рыбинск

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ение Martin76 »

Имеется в продаже куча недорогих автомобильных тонировочных пленок, с разным уровнем светопропускания и даже разных цветов. Лучше их по качеству сложно придумать, только для зеленого цвета не нужно брать пленку с маленьким светопропусканием, лучше процентов 30 и больше.
Всякие канцелярские пакеты, обложки и прочее обычно немного матовые и сильно рассеивают свет, получается фигня с размазанными мутными сегментами.
basin
Встал на лапы
Сообщения: 107
Зарегистрирован: Вт июн 29, 2010 14:56:16
Откуда: Алма-Ата

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ение basin »

Martin76 писал(а):Имеется в продаже куча недорогих автомобильных тонировочных пленок, с разным уровнем светопропускания и даже разных цветов. Лучше их по качеству сложно придумать, только для зеленого цвета не нужно брать пленку с маленьким светопропусканием, лучше процентов 30 и больше.
Всякие канцелярские пакеты, обложки и прочее обычно немного матовые и сильно рассеивают свет, получается фигня с размазанными мутными сегментами.
Да я про нее же, про автомобильную, но к красному хочется именно коричневый (потеплее) цвет попробовать.
akl
Друг Кота
Сообщения: 4445
Зарегистрирован: Пт мар 07, 2008 06:54:43
Откуда: Ижевск

Re: Часы с LED индикаторами посоветуйте проект пожалуйста.

Сообщение akl »

basin писал(а):Проверил, артефактов индикации нету, все гладко и ровно. Счетчик считает, десятичная точка "прыгает".
Спасибо! Прошивку писал виртуально по мотивам этой только для управления большими индикаторами ключами. В принципе, это часы на mega8 с тактированием от кварца для тех, кто по каким-либо причинам не хочет(может) применять DS1307.
Ответить

Вернуться в «Умные мысли»